Learning objectives

At the end of this unit, you should be able to:

1. Identify professional and everyday information in an oral discourse in standard language, analysing the global contents of a message and relating it to the correspongin language resources.

  • Identify the main idea in a message.
  • Identify and follow oral instructions.
  • Be conscious of the importance of understanding the main ideas in amessage even if you do not understand all the elements that make up the message.
  • Recognize the finality of face-to-face and telephone messages, or messages transmited through other auditory means.
  • Get specific information in messages referring to usual aspects of everyday and professional life.
  • Place a message in its context.
  • Identify the main ideas in a well-structured speech in standard language about well-known aspects and transmited in the media.

2. Interpret professional information in simple written texts, analising the message in a comprehensive way.

  • Read simple texts in standard language.
  • Interpret the general meaning of a message.
  • Relate the text to its correponding context.
  • Interpret a message transmitted through different means: post, fax and e-mail, among others.
  • Identify the terminology used in a message.
  • Interpret technical manuals.

3. Produce well-structured and simple oral messages, taking an active part in professional conversations.

  • Describe brief, unexpected events related to your job.
  • Identify and use the direct, formal or informal registers in a message.
  • Use the appropriate protocol in presentations.
  • Make a correct use of the terminology of your job.
  • Justify the acceptance or the refusal of a proposal.

4. Produce simple texts in standard language by using the appropriate register in different situations.

  • Write short texts referring to everyday and/or professional aspects.
  • Use the social conventions in documents.
  • Fill in documents referring to your professional field.
  • Organize the information in a coherent way.
  • Apply the appropriate rules and specific vocabulary when filling in documents.

5. Show the correct attitude and behaviour in different professional situations by using international conventions.

  • Define the most distinctive aspects of the customs of English-speaking communities.
  • Describe the social conventions of your country.
  • Identify the values and beliefs which are characteristic of English-speaking communities.
  • Identify the social and professional aspects of your job in all types of oral and written messages.
  • Apply the social conventions in English-speaking communities. (…)
